The Painful Choice to Leave My Stepson Out of Our Family Getaway

Blended families often face unique challenges, especially when it comes to expectations and responsibilities. Anna asked her 15-year-old stepson, Ethan, to babysit his little sister during their vacation, but he reacted angrily, feeling it was unfair to burden him during what was supposed to be his holiday too. From Anna’s perspective, it seemed like a practical solution, but for Ethan, it felt like being sidelined rather than included in the trip.

The real issue lay in communication. Instead of presenting babysitting as a condition, Anna could have opened a discussion to hear Ethan’s feelings. Teenagers want independence and freedom, and expecting them to take on caregiving roles can feel overwhelming. Ethan’s reaction, while immature, was likely tied to feeling excluded and unheard in the family dynamic.

When tensions escalated and Ethan lashed out by taking toys from his sister’s room, it showed how hurt he was. While his actions weren’t acceptable, they were an emotional response to feeling rejected. Addressing this calmly and empathetically—acknowledging his frustration while setting boundaries—could help rebuild trust and show him his place in the family matters.

Moving forward, balance and fairness are key. Instead of putting the weight of babysitting on Ethan, Anna could involve him in smaller, less demanding ways while still respecting his desire for a real vacation. By practicing compassion, open communication, and flexibility, the family can create a healthier dynamic where everyone’s needs and feelings are considered.
